Napo appeals to Asanteman to support Bawumia like they did for Kufuor and Akufo Addo

The New Patriotic Party’s (NPP) running mate, Dr. Matthew Opoku Prempeh, also known as NAPO, has urged the people of the Ashanti Region to rally behind the party’s presidential candidate, Dr. Mahamudu Bawumia, to win in the upcoming December 7 elections.

Drawing on the region’s history of strong support, NAPO highlighted how unity across the 47 constituencies contributed to the electoral victories of John Agyekum Kufuor and Nana Akufo-Addo.

He called on the people to show the same level of commitment and backing for Dr. Bawumia in this election.

“As the heartbeat of the NPP, the Ashanti Region’s overwhelming support and votes were crucial in helping our party elect capable leaders like John Kufuor and Nana Akufo-Addo as presidents. Now, it’s time to extend the same support to our dynamic and development-driven leader, Dr. Mahamudu Bawumia,” he stated.

NAPO emphasized Dr. Bawumia’s qualities, describing him as a visionary, hard working, patriotic leader deserving of the party’s support to “break the eight” and create history.

He expressed confidence that, just as the region backed Kufuor in 2000 and 2004, and Akufo-Addo in 2016 and 2020, they would once again support Dr. Bawumia to retain power and continue the NPP’s development agenda.

Speaking to the chiefs and people of Kokofu in the Bekwai Constituency, NAPO emphasized Dr. Bawumia’s qualification to succeed President Akufo-Addo, urging voters to prioritize competence over ethnic or religious considerations when making their decision at the polls.

This election isn’t about ethnicity, tribe, or religion. It’s about choosing the right leader to carry on the good works of President Akufo-Addo, and that person is Dr. Bawumia,” he said.

He praised Dr. Bawumia’s experience, noting that his eight-year tenure as Vice President, free of corruption allegations, proves his readiness for leadership.

“Dr. Bawumia has diligently served this country without a single accusation of corruption. With him in charge, our national finances will be safe,” he added.
